Q: Is 55,052,283 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 55,052,283 is not a prime number.

Why is 55,052,283 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 55052283 can be evenly divided by 1 3 11 13 33 39 143 429 128,327 384,981 1,411,597 1,668,251 4,234,791 5,004,753 18,350,761 and 55,052,283, with no remainder.

Since 55,052,283 cannot be divided by just 1 and 55,052,283, it is not a prime number.
